TripAdvisor has launched a university course for the hospitality sector on reputation management.

Developed with eCornell, Cornell University’s subsidiary for online education, the three-hour ‘Managing your online reputation with TripAdvisor’ course draws on the expertise of the universiry’s School of Hotel Administration.

The course is aimed at giving hoteliers guidance and best practices insights in to how to monitor and improve their property’s online reputation.

Brian Payea, head of industry relations at TripAdvisor, said: “As travel planning and booking become more dependent on online traveller reviews and opinions, online reputation management is paramount for property owners.

“We’re committed to helping businesses maximise their presence on TripAdvisor, which is why we partnered with eCornell to bring free, world-class educational content to hospitality professionals around the world.”

Chad Oliveiri, vice-president of content and partnerships at eCornell, added: “Together, eCornell and the School of Hotel Administration have been providing professional development and training for hoteliers for more than a decade.

“Our courses in marketing, social media, brand management, and reputation management all enable hotels and travel organisations to drive more bookings and increase revenues. So this partnership with TripAdvisor is a natural fit.”
